Working with aluminium in a workshop often demands precise cuts, and a miter saw is frequently your ideal machine for the job . However, machining aluminum presents unique challenges compared to wood . This explanation covers essential considerations, including blade selection—opt for a high-tooth count blade designed for soft materials —and feed rate control, which should be slower to minimize friction and edge creation. Remember to always wear appropriate safety gear , like face protection and a dust respirator, when working with a miter saw on aluminum. Proper technique will produce clean, accurate, and professional slices .

Optimizing Miter Saw Performance for Aluminium Cuts
Successfully making clean, precise slices in aluminum with a miter tool demands particular adjustments and approaches. Lowering the blade’s rate is crucial to avoid melting and ensure a smoother, less intense shearing action. Utilizing a fine-toothed blade – ideally one designed specifically for non-ferrous alloys – will also significantly improve the standard of your work . Finally, remember to dampen the blade and material whilst the operation to minimize heat buildup and facilitate a cleaner finish.
